What these times mean
Solar times in Sumas shift throughout the year. Each stage of the day brings distinct light that photographers, outdoor planners, and everyday users rely on.
- Dawn
- The first usable twilight before sunrise, when the horizon brightens and color gradually returns to the sky.
- Sunrise
- The moment the upper edge of the sun appears above the horizon, starting direct daylight.
- Golden Hour
- The low-angle window just after sunrise and just before sunset, producing warm, soft light favored by photographers.
- Sunset
- The moment the upper edge of the sun drops below the horizon, ending direct sunlight for the day.
- Dusk
- The fading twilight after sunset, ending with astronomical dusk when the sky becomes fully dark.
Monthly daylight in Sumas
Sunrise, sunset, and total daylight in Sumas on the 15th of each month for 2026. Times reflect the city's local timezone.
| Month | Sunrise | Sunset | Daylight |
|---|---|---|---|
| January | 7:57 AM | 4:40 PM | 8h 43m |
| February | 7:17 AM | 5:29 PM | 10h 13m |
| March | 7:21 AM | 7:14 PM | 11h 53m |
| April | 6:17 AM | 8:01 PM | 13h 44m |
| May | 5:26 AM | 8:45 PM | 15h 19m |
| June | 5:04 AM | 9:15 PM | 16h 11m |
| July | 5:21 AM | 9:08 PM | 15h 47m |
| August | 6:01 AM | 8:24 PM | 14h 23m |
| September | 6:45 AM | 7:21 PM | 12h 36m |
| October | 7:29 AM | 6:18 PM | 10h 49m |
| November | 7:18 AM | 4:27 PM | 9h 09m |
| December | 7:56 AM | 4:11 PM | 8h 15m |
